WebApr 14, 2024 · Getting an H-1B Visa as a self-petitioner entrepreneur, with your own company, requires a very put together application, with strong documentation. Many applicants have a difficult time meeting the requirements of establishing the employer-employee relationship, but it is not impossible to do so.
